Braess's paradox

Braess’s Paradox is when adding a new route or road, something that people think would improve traffic, instead makes traffic worse. It’s like trying to pour more water into a glass that is already full - instead of helping, it just splashes everywhere and makes a mess. When it comes to roads, the mess is caused by too many cars using the same roads, making it harder to get around.
